Abstract

A number of 5-(2-oxoalkyl)-2-thiohydantoins were prepared by condensing the appropriate 1-chloro-2-alkanones with ethyl acetamidomalonate and hydrolyzing the intermediate esters to the amino acids and finally converting these to the thiohydantoins. The requisite amino acids for the preparation of the 5-(3-oxoalkyl)-2-thiohydantoins were obtained by hydrolysis of the adducts of alkyl vinyl ketones and ethyl acetamidomalonate.
